The UPD4069UBG-E1 is a CMOS Hex Inverter manufactured by NEC (now Renesas Electronics). It contains six independent inverters in a single package. Each inverter performs a logical NOT function, inverting the input signal to produce the opposite output. This IC is commonly used for general-purpose logic applications, signal inversion, and oscillator circuits.

Additional Details
The UPD4069UBG-E1 typically operates with a supply voltage of 3V to 15V. The propagation delay varies depending on the supply voltage and load capacitance. The IC is designed to be compatible with other CMOS logic families. The part number includes specific packaging and quality control features of the device. It is also available in surface mount packages. ESD protection is incorporated into the design.
